Questions & Answers

Q: How will sustainability play a role in construction in 2030?

Sustainable construction in 2030 will involve sourcing and using materials responsibly, cutting emissions during construction, and creating highly efficient buildings. This will be driven by government targets for reducing carbon emissions and a shift towards alternative materials like timber.

Q: What are some examples of countries making progress in sustainable construction?

Finland is looking to double its use of wood in construction, while France has mandated that all new public buildings must be made from at least 50 percent wood or other sustainable materials from 2022. These initiatives aim to reduce the carbon footprint of construction and promote the use of more environmentally-friendly materials.

Q: How will efficiency be improved in construction by 2030?

Efficiency in construction will be driven by automation, robotics, and artificial intelligence. These technologies will take on repetitive or labor-intensive tasks, while new roles will emerge in managing and controlling the technological advancements. Off-site manufacturing and modular construction will also play a significant role in improving efficiency and reducing construction timelines.

Q: How will digital tools transform the construction industry by 2030?

Digital tools, such as information modeling and collaboration software, will become commonplace in construction by 2030. These tools will streamline the build process, improve communication and collaboration among project teams, and reduce paper-based workflows. They will also enable companies to track and document materials, ensuring quality and compliance.
